Neelakantha Bhanu Prakash, the 22-year-old Indian called the 'world's fastest human calculator' for his mental calculation, founded maths edtech startup Bhanzu in 2020. "We aim to eradicate maths phobia and encourage careers in maths and STEM fields," he said. Bhanzu, which provides experiential maths learning courses online, raised its $2 million seed round led by Lightspeed in February 2022.
